Controller
Job Responsibilities:
- Supervises, motivates, and develops accounting staff, managing schedules and workflow. Manages all accounting operations including A/P, A/R, GL, Revenue and Treasury.
- Prepares monthly financial statements (P&Ls and Balance Sheets) in accordance with existing formats, GAAP;
- Prepares cash flow forecasts and oversees daily bank balance activity to mitigate risk and ensure optimal operating cash reserves;
- Reviews and approves daily sales reconciliation, petty cash, bank accounts, and credit card accounts;
- Maintain robust internal controls and procedures to safeguard company assets;
- Establish and manage consistent month-end and year-end close processes, ensuring timely and accurate financial reporting;
- Prepare financial reports for both internal and external stakeholders;
- Coordinate and support the company’s annual external audit process;
- Assist the CFO in establishing best practices across the accounting function;
- Lead a high-performing accounting team, providing guidance, coaching and professional development opportunities;
- Ad-Hoc Reporting
Qualifications/Job Requirements:
- BA in Accounting or Finance preferred; CPA highly preferred;
- Big 4/National Firm and/or audit experience is preferred;
- 3+ years of Hospitality, Event Services, Food & Beverage or other similar industry experience;
- Experience as a controller or in a similar financial leadership role, ideally in a high-growth and/or private equity-backed company;
- Strong knowledge of GAAP and financial reporting requirements;
- Professional demeanor with outstanding interpersonal and leadership skills and proven ability to influence internal and external parties;
-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ic and rapidly changing environment;
- Ideal candidates will have experience with ERP and other accounting system implementation, M&A transaction accounting and integration and lender reporting;
- Experience with sales tax, two-sided marketplaces and revenue recognition (ASC 606);
- Ability to plan, prioritize and work under pressure to achieve ongoing time deadlines in dynamic, fast paced work environment;
- Strong skills to identify complex problems and reviewing related information to develop and evaluate options and implement solutions;
- Must be detail-oriented and organized with time and data. Tolerance of ambiguity, change, rapid iteration, and a fast-paced environment; ability to manage pressure with sense of humor, perspective, strong prioritization, and positivity;
- Ability to work independently and assist other departments with additional projects;
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ills;
- Exceptional communication and leadership abilities.
